Geometrically nonlinear sandwich plates undergoing shear deformations. (Geometrisch nichtlineare Sandwichplatten unter Berücksichtigung von Schubdeformationen.) (German) Zbl 0820.73039

A consistent geometrical nonlinear theory of first approximation or plates with \(p\) layers including shear deformations is derived. Constitutive equations are presented by using an appropriate shear- correction factor. An application of the theory and the influence of shear deformations relative to displacements and real force quantities are investigated by referring to a thick sandwich plate with different boundary conditions.
